Angry Why I get low fps on win10???

I was using win8 and my fps was +100 and after installing win10 I was shocked by fps 10 max -_- , I will be grateful if someone helped me to resolve this problem on win10, Thanks in advance .

It depends on the DirectX version installed on the operating system, and the video drivers installed. One workaround has been to change how the cursor is drawn, but in general, it can be solved by using an older computer with an older graphics card. It may be possible to emulate the game... but I don't think it's really worth the trouble. Conquer Online is an old game written on DirectX 8. Unless they change that, the problems are going to persist. You can see if the cursor thing fixes the issue, but it didn't for me. Best you can do is try and cross your fingers. That, or play another game or use another computer. You can also report the issue to your video card manufacturer.

It has been shown that if DirectX 9 isn't installed on your system, and you have a higher version such as DirectX 11, some graphical issues can occur with older games that depend on DirextX 9 or lower. Conquer Online 1.0 is an example that I previously forgot about - installing DirectX 9 actually fixes a lot for that. It's supposed to be backwards compatible, but only up to a certain point which also depends on the graphics processor architecture since it's actually the one implementing DirectX and OpenGL calls. You can actually look up these specifications with your driver and see which versions it supports (for example, here's mine: ; it supports OpenGL 4.3 and DirectX 12). The issue doesn't exist with pre-win8 likely because the drivers and preinstalled DirectX versions are different, or the user had additional dependencies installed on the previous OS.
